Bravo is a bilingual acting and life-skills scheme based in Hong Kong, Taipei and London for talented 13-18 year old full-time students. This year, only 20 students were selected to participate in the programme.
4A Cheng Ka Kei, Kate is one of the talented young girls chosen to receive Classic Theatre training in English. She will be trained by lecturers from the prestigious LAMDA (London Academy of Music and Dramatic Art).
